In Prince George's County, Maryland, a quick drive from the nation's capital often reveals a practical truth: many homes rely on septic systems rather than municipal sewers. This part of the D.C. suburbs includes rural pockets, older subdivisions, and wide lots where on-site wastewater treatment makes sense—and where a well-maintained septic system can be a quiet, reliable part of your home's plumbing.
Is septic common in Prince George? Yes. You'll find septic in many areas that aren't served by public sewer lines, as well as in newer developments built before sewer expansion reached them. If you own or are buying a home, you should expect a septic system unless the property is clearly connected to a municipal sewer main. A septic system is a normal part of the landscape in many parts of the county, and understanding how it works helps you protect your investment.

County growth history and how that has shaped septic coverage:
Prince George's County experienced a major postwar expansion, with large-scale suburban development pushing outward from the D.C. core from the 1950s onward. While sewer infrastructure grew to serve many new neighborhoods, not every area could be or was connected at once. The result is a practical mosaic: some communities are fully sewered, while others remain on private septic systems to this day. As the county grew, the demand for septic-friendly sites and reliable maintenance became a defining part of property ownership here, especially in the older outskirts and newer developments that sit beyond current sewer lines.
High-level explanation (why septic exists here): The combination of settlement patterns, land availability, and local soil and groundwater conditions made on-site treatment a sensible choice for many parcels. Septic systems exist here because they're a practical, long-standing solution that fits the county's mix of homes, landscapes, and growth trajectories.
How Septic Is Regulated in Prince George
Roles of State and County
In Prince George's County, onsite wastewater systems (septic) are regulated through a collaboration between the state and local authorities. The Maryland Department of the Environment (MDE) sets statewide standards for design, installation, operation, and maintenance of septic systems. The Prince George's County Health Department (PGCHD) enforces those standards locally: it issues permits for new systems and major repairs, reviews designs, conducts inspections during installation, and handles local compliance and complaints. If you're buying, selling, or planning a replacement, you'll interact with PGCHD as the local touchpoint, while following the statewide rules that MDE provides.
Permits and Plans You'll Need
- New or replacement septic system requires a construction permit from the Prince George's County Health Department.
- Soil evaluation and percolation testing are required to determine the best system type and its location on the lot.
- A system design must be prepared by a Maryland-licensed onsite wastewater designer or engineer and approved by the county before work begins.
- Site setbacks and location rules must be met, including minimum distances from wells, streams, property lines, and foundations; the permit review will verify these constraints.
Step-by-Step Through the Permit Process
- Pre-application: gather property deed, plat or parcel map, and any existing well or water line information.
- Soil testing: hire a qualified tester to perform percolation tests and soil evaluations; results document soil suitability for the proposed system.
- Design submission: submit the system design and site plan to PGCHD, including project details, utility locations, and drainage considerations.
- Plan review: county staff review for compliance with state standards and local code; you'll receive comments or an approval notice.
- Permit issuance: once approved, you'll obtain the construction permit and can schedule installation work with required inspections.
Inspections You Should Expect
- Pre-pour inspection: verifies layout, tank placement, baffle orientation, and trenching plans.
- In-progress inspections: conducted at key milestones (e.g., trenching, tank installation, backfill) to confirm materials and workmanship meet requirements.
- Final inspection: confirms the system is properly installed and ready to function as designed; the county issues a certificate of completion or equivalent documentation.
Maintenance and Long-Term Compliance
- Regular maintenance: homeowners should plan for periodic pumping and system checks. Typical pumping intervals are every 2–3 years, but follow the manufacturer's guidelines and installer recommendations.
- Repairs or upgrades: any changes to the system usually require a permit and may need a new design review and additional inspections.
- Protecting groundwater and property value: proper maintenance reduces risk of failure and helps safeguard your investment; older systems may have more stringent maintenance considerations or upgrades recommended by the county.

Cost Expectations for Septic Services in Prince George
Septic Tank Pumping and Cleaning
- What it includes: removing accumulated sludge and scum, inspecting tank contents, checking baffles and outlet tees, confirming lid seals, and recording service in your system history.
- Prince George specifics: many homes have 1,000–1,500 gallon tanks; county guidance emphasizes maintaining records and scheduling every 3–5 years, with more frequent pumping if the tank is overloaded or there are drain field issues.
- Typical cost in Prince George: about $350–$750 for a standard 1,000–1,500 gallon tank; larger tanks or difficult access can push toward $800–$1,000.
Septic System Inspection
- What it includes: visual inspection of tanks, pumps, alarms, and drain field; checking for leaks, odors, and soggy areas; basic dye test or flow test if needed; optional camera inspection plus written report.
- Prince George specifics: inspections are commonly tied to sale, permitting, or upgrades; many county or state programs require a documented report for compliance.
- Typical cost in Prince George: $150–$350 for a basic inspection; $350–$600 for a full inspection with camera and written report.
Drain Field Evaluation and Soils Assessment
- What it includes: soil/site assessment, percolation tests or infiltration measurements, moisture observations, and a report on field condition; guidance on repair vs. replacement options.
- Prince George specifics: soil types can vary (clay, high groundwater, shallow bedrock in pockets), so evaluation helps determine feasible repairs or replacements under local codes.
- Typical cost in Prince George: $500–$1,500, depending on the extent of testing and reporting required.
Septic System Installation (New System) / Replacement
- What it includes: site evaluation, system design, permits, trenching or mound installation, tank and field installation, and a final inspection; may include erosion control and landscape restoration.
- Prince George specifics: county plan reviews and setback requirements; design must align with local soil maps and environmental health regulations.
- Typical cost in Prince George: conventional system around $12,000–$25,000; more advanced or large systems, including aerobic or mound systems, can range from $25,000–$60,000 or more.
Septic Tank Risers and Access Lids
- What it includes: installation of accessible risers and secure lids to reduce digging for inspections and pump-outs; often improves compliance with local inspection rules.
- Prince George specifics: older homes benefit from risers to meet safety and access standards; proper height and sealing are important for long-term service.
- Typical cost in Prince George: $1,000–$2,500, depending on tank depth and materials.
Drain Field Repair and Replacement
- What it includes: trenching, lateral repair or replacement, piping fixes, reseeding or landscaping restoration, and a post-work inspection.
- Prince George specifics: clay soils and groundwater in parts of the area can complicate repairs and raise costs; some sites require partial replacement rather than localized fixes.
- Typical cost in Prince George: $3,000–$12,000 for repairs; $12,000–$40,000+ for full drain field replacement.
ATU Maintenance (Aerobic Treatment Unit)
- What it includes: regular service checks, filter cleaning, pump checks, alarm tests, and performance reporting; may require a maintenance contract.
- Prince George specifics: ATUs in the area often require certified technicians and ongoing maintenance to stay compliant with local regulations.
- Typical cost in Prince George: annual service $350–$900; monthly service $60–$100; occasional pumpouts or part replacements extra ($100–$200 per event).
Emergency / After-Hours Service
- What it includes: priority dispatch, diagnostic visit, and expedited pumping or repairs when issues arise outside normal hours.
- Prince George specifics: after-hours work typically carries a premium and may be billed at 1.5x–2x the standard rate, plus travel time.
- Typical cost in Prince George: add-on $150–$300 or 1.5x–2x the base service rate.
Permitting, Plan Review, and Soil Evaluation for New Installations or Upgrades
- What it includes: submitting permit applications, county and state plan review, soil evaluation reports, system design approvals, and scheduled inspections during installation.
- Prince George specifics: county-specific permit fees and plan reviews are standard; soil evaluations must align with local regulations and environmental health guidance.
- Typical cost in Prince George: permits $200–$1,000; design/engineering $1,000–$3,000; soils evaluation $500–$2,000.
Grease Trap/Interceptor Maintenance (Residential or Small Commercial)
- What it includes: pumping and cleaning out grease traps or interceptors, proper disposal, and inspection of associated piping.
- Prince George specifics: more common in homes with kitchen waste setups or mixed-use properties; many residences don't have traps, so this is more relevant for specialty or larger properties.
- Typical cost in Prince George: $150–$500.
